Clarence Aaron is serving three life terms for a small-time college cocaine deal, another victim of heinous mandatory drug sentencing laws.
This is a simple truth: the United States is the only country in the first world that imposes life sentences to teenagers for small-time, non-violent drug offenses. In fact,…
Added by Lucinda F. Boyd on June 13, 2012 at 11:42pm — No Comments
2022
2020
2018
2017
2016
2015
2014
2013
2012
2011
2010
2009
Posted by Lucinda F. Boyd on August 9, 2022 at 5:36pm 0 Comments 2 Likes
Posted by Lucinda F. Boyd on September 26, 2022 at 3:25pm 0 Comments 1 Like
Posted by Lucinda F. Boyd on August 5, 2022 at 3:52pm 0 Comments 0 Likes
Posted by Lucinda F. Boyd on August 5, 2022 at 1:30pm 0 Comments 1 Like
Posted by Lucinda F. Boyd on August 5, 2022 at 1:30am 0 Comments 1 Like
© 2024 Created by Lucinda F. Boyd. Powered by